This webinar is the first of a series of webinars that discuss some of the challenges engineers face in designing and implementing wireless communications systems. In this webinar, senior developers from The MathWorks will focus on the issue of modeling and simulating receiver synchronization.

This webinar will present and discuss techniques for modeling and simulating receiver synchronization – including symbol timing recovery, carrier recovery, and frame synchronization – through a series of demonstrations using MATLAB, Simulink, Stateflow, and related tools. The techniques presented in this webinar are applicable to OFDM and single carrier synchronization, and are relevant to wireless standards such as WiMAX, 802.11, GSM, Bluetooth, and GPS.
